Our client is a dynamic quantitative trading firm that is seeking a C# Engineer to join their team. As a C# Engineer, you will be responsible for designing, developing, and implementing high-performance trading systems that utilize cutting-edge technology to drive the firm’s success.
Responsibilities:
- Develop and maintain high-performance trading systems using C#
- Collaborate with traders and quantitative analysts to develop new trading strategies
- Optimize and maintain existing trading systems
- Write clean, maintainable, and efficient code
- Conduct performance analysis to identify bottlenecks and optimize code
Requirements:
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science or related field
- 4+ years of experience in C# development
- Experience with multithreading
- Experience with React
- Strong understanding of data structures and algorithms
- Excellent problem-solving skills
- Ability to work collaboratively with a team
- Experience in trading or finance
They offer a lucrative salary (£100,000 – £140,000) plus total comp package. If you are passionate about technology and finance, and want to work in a challenging and exciting environment.
